Turk Pipkin has written a moving tribute to Poodie Locke, Willie Nelson’s stage manager who passed away last May. His article will be in half a million copies of the Austin City Limits Festival Program this weekend. in Austin. He is kindly letting us read it first
at www.DogCanyon.org.
It’s Friday night at Poodie’s Hilltop, the Spicewood, Texas roadhouse founded by Texas music legend, Randall “Poodie” Locke. For over three decades, Poodie has been Willie Nelson’s stage manager, a great friend of up-and-coming Texas music acts, and the most popular party animal since Norm on Cheers.
